  2. Los Angeles -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Los_Angeles

    The city of Los Angeles covers a total area of 502.7 square miles (1,302 km 2 ), comprising 468.7 square miles (1,214 km 2) of land and 34.0 square miles (88 km 2) of water. [81] The city extends for 44 miles (71 km) from north to south and for 29 miles (47 km) from east to west.

  4. Google Maps -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Google_Maps

    Google Maps is a web mapping platform and consumer application offered by Google. It offers satellite imagery, aerial photography, street maps, 360° interactive panoramic views of streets (Street View), real-time traffic conditions, and route planning for traveling by foot, car, bike, air (in beta) and public transportation.

  5. Mid City, Los Angeles -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mid_City,_Los_Angeles

    Google Maps. Google Maps outlines an area labeled "Mid City" that roughly runs from Hoover Street on the east to La Cienega Boulevard and Robertson Boulevard on the west. The north is roughly bordered by Olympic Boulevard, and the Santa Monica Freeway is on the south. Mapping L.A. boundaries

    Google Maps. Google Maps draws the following boundaries for Pico-Union: Olympic Boulevard on the north, the Harbor Freeway on the east, the Santa Monica Freeway on the south and Hoover St. on the west.
